Mayne Pharma Wins Back $14.4M in Legal Costs From Cosette Court Battle
Mayne Pharma receives $14.4M legal costs payment from Cosette
Mayne Pharma Group Limited (ASX: MYX) has confirmed receipt of $14,410,714.49 from Cosette Pharmaceuticals, Inc. on 5 June 2026, representing the recovery of legal costs, associated application costs, and interest. The payment was made in accordance with orders by the Supreme Court of New South Wales dated 29 May 2026. The Adelaide-based specialty pharmaceutical company describes the receipt as another successful milestone in an ongoing legal dispute with Cosette.

What’s behind the payment — the Cosette dispute explained
The legal proceedings between Mayne Pharma and Cosette have progressed through several stages since early 2025. The timeline below summarises the key events:
- February 2025 — Mayne Pharma and Cosette sign a Scheme Implementation Deed.
- June 2025 — Mayne Pharma commences proceedings against Cosette following Cosette’s purported termination of the Deed.
- October 2025 — The Supreme Court of NSW delivers judgment in Mayne Pharma’s favour, dismissing all of Cosette’s claims; an adverse costs order is made against Cosette.
- January 2026 — Cosette appeals the October 2025 judgment.
- 2–3 June 2026 — The appeal is heard in the NSW Court of Appeal; a decision is reserved.
- 5 June 2026 — $14,410,714.49 received by Mayne Pharma.
An adverse costs order means the losing party is directed by the court to pay the winning party’s legal costs, either as agreed between the parties or as formally assessed by the court. In this instance, the order was made against Cosette following its unsuccessful defence of Mayne Pharma’s proceedings. The proceedings have, to this point, moved consistently in Mayne Pharma’s favour.
What this payment covers
The $14,410,714.49 received from Cosette comprises three distinct components, each arising from the court’s orders rather than any negotiated settlement:
- Recovery of Mayne Pharma’s legal costs in the proceedings
- Costs associated with Mayne Pharma’s application for costs
- Interest
| Component | Description | Included in $14.41M |
|---|---|---|
| Legal costs recovery | Reimbursement of Mayne Pharma’s costs incurred in the proceedings | Yes |
| Application for costs | Costs associated with Mayne Pharma’s application to have costs assessed and ordered | Yes |
| Interest | Interest accrued on the outstanding costs amount | Yes |

What investors should watch next
The appeal lodged by Cosette in January 2026 was heard on 2 and 3 June 2026, with the NSW Court of Appeal reserving its decision. That outcome remains pending and represents the next material event in this matter for investors to monitor.
Importantly, the $14,410,714.49 payment already received by Mayne Pharma is not contingent on the appeal’s resolution. The funds relate to costs ordered and upheld under the original October 2025 judgment, meaning Mayne Pharma has recovered over $14.4M regardless of how the appellate court ultimately rules. The appeal does, however, carry residual implications for the underlying dispute, and its outcome warrants attention.
Mayne Pharma is an ASX-listed specialty pharmaceutical company focused on commercialising novel pharmaceuticals, offering patients better, safe and more accessible medicines. The company is a leader in dermatology and women’s health in the United States and also provides contract development and manufacturing services to clients worldwide. Mayne Pharma has a 40-year track record of innovation and success in developing new oral drug delivery systems, with these technologies successfully commercialised in numerous products that continue to be marketed around the world.
